A quick stop at Windsor Castle


How cool is it that Windsor Castle is the largest and oldest occupied castle in the world?!  It was the official home of England's Royal family for 900 years!!  I seriously had no idea.

We really enjoyed our visit here.  The grounds are seriously beautiful!





When you do go make sure you tour Queen Mary's Dollhouse it was seriously fascinating, the Staterooms, St. George's Chapel (where the tombs of King George VI, Queen Mother, and Princess Elizabeth Margaret are located) and Albert's Memorial Chapel.

Below is not one of my pictures, but it gives you and idea of what one of the 4 sides of the dollhouse looks like.  On the bottom floor where the table is set, the plates are real silver.  On the second floor where the royal families portraits hang on either side of the fireplace, they are based off originals that really do exist in the royal family.  I think I liked this more than the kids!
